Relay for Life of Washington County turning 40 on Saturday at Civitan Park

Rhonda Blair, left, and her daughter Samantha Williams are shown at the 2022 Relay for Life of Washington County. Blair is the event lead for the 2025 Relay on Saturday. (File Photo)

BELPRE — The Relay for Life of Washington County will celebrate four decades of fighting cancer on Saturday.

The theme of this year’s event, slated for 3-10 p.m. Saturday at Civitan Park in Belpre, is “40 Years Moving Toward a Cancer-Free Tomorrow.”

Event lead Rhonda Blair has been involved with the Relay for 27 years, starting when she was in her 20s and concerned because there were so many smokers in her family.

“And then five years later, my dad was diagnosed with lung cancer and he was gone within a year,” she said.

It’s his memory that has kept her participating, Blair said.

“It’s (cancer) just something I feel like touches everybody at some point,” she said.

There will be music at Saturday’s event provided by High Schools that Rock, the band Cold Shot and DJ Rockin’ Rick MusicWorks, along with some additional entertainment.

“We’re doing a talent show this year,” Blair said, noting it’s been 15 or so years since that was part of the Relay lineup. “We’re trying to bring that back. It was a lot of fun, and people really liked it.”

Blair said a variety of performances could be included.

“Anything that’s tasteful, cause it’s, you know, like a family event,” she said.

Other activities include a pair of cake walks, a live auction of donated baskets filled with various items and a children’s tractor pull.

Qdoba will provide the food for the survivors dinner at 4 p.m., with dessert from Whits Frozen Custard.

The luminaria service is set for 8:45 p.m. People can still purchase a luminary in honor of a loved one online at relayforlife.org/washingtoncounty today or at the event.

More than a dozen teams have registered for the event, but Blair said people don’t have to be a member to participate in the Relay.

“You can just come on down and attend, see what it’s all about,” she said. “The teams will have fundraisers at their sites.”

2025 Relay for Life of Washington County schedule

* 3 p.m.: Event kickoff, food trucks, team sites ready, High Schools that Rock, walking laps begin at the gazebo, survivor registration, check-in opens

* 4 p.m.: DJ Rockin’ Ranger Rick MusicWorks, Cake Walk, gazebo; Survivor Caregiver Dinner at Shelter 1

* 5 p.m.: Opening ceremonies, gazebo; group photos; survivor and caregiver first lap

* 5:45 p.m.: Live auction, gazebo

* 6 p.m.: Kiddie Tractor Pull, driveway

* 6:30 p.m.: Talent Show, gazebo

* 7 p.m.: Cake Walk #2, gazebo

* 7:30 p.m.: Cold Shot band, gazebo

* 8:45 p.m.: Luminaria Service with Silent Lap

* 9:30 p.m.: Closing Ceremony/Last Lap
